What to do if you sent money by mistake in Yape in 2025?
If you did one wrong transfer through YapeThe application recommends some actions that could help you solve the inconvenience. First, check the contact notebook of your device and verify whether the number you transferred the money belongs to someone on your list.
In some cases, the error occurs when the number of destinations has changed owner. In these situations, the return of the money will depend on the disposition of the receiver, so it is suggested to try to contact it directly to coordinate a possible reversion.
What is Yape’s new limit in 2025?
Since January 1, 2025, Yape increased its monthly reception limit to 5 Tax Tax Units (UIT)equivalent to S/26,750, after the modification of the value of the UIT A S/5,350. This update responds to the country’s economic adjustments and seeks to maintain security in user operations.
Compared to the previous year, when The limit was S/25,750the increase represents a difference of S/1,000, which allows users to handle major amounts without additional restrictions.
How to avoid overcoming Yape’s maximum amount?
To avoid exceeding the maximum allowed on the platform, the following is recommended:
- Monitor transfers: Periodically review the movements within the application to maintain a balance of the balance available.
- Plan the payments: If a considerable sum is expected, it is convenient to organize payments strategically so as not to reach the limit.
- Explore alternatives: For major amounts, you can opt for a traditional bank account or other digital payment services.
- Use YAPE company: This version is designed for business and allows greater amount transactions without additional restrictions.
What is Yape?
YAPE is an application of payments developed by the Credit Bank of Peru (BCP), designed to facilitate money transfers quickly and safely, without the need for cash or physical cards. Its technology allows users to make payments quickly and efficiently, improving their financial transactions.
